Transaction 953edcb21105723ddd24a1d3826ea085c63cdcedb5b2916ae58dde8849e63b40

1 Input
2 Outputs
  • 953edcb21105723ddd24a1d3826ea085c63cdcedb5b2916ae58dde8849e63b40:0
  • value  43430
    address  1FyHg3Tdhz7Hjq9WgPoqBJw7J9avRDnqrs
  • 953edcb21105723ddd24a1d3826ea085c63cdcedb5b2916ae58dde8849e63b40:1
  • value  590380
    address  1H8JcBd92j73hCMpobBR8HEdpdVUdjR1sd